Christmas is a holiday celebrated in many different ways by many cultures worldwide, here are some little known facts about it:
  • Did you know that around 7 of 10 dog owners get their furry family members gifts.
  • It would take one person visiting over 1300 homes each second to deliver the gifts that Santa Claus does. This is just in the U.S. alone.
  • Ancient pagan cultures used holly for Christmas decor because they thought it was magical for staying green through the seasons.
  • It takes Christmas trees 6-7 years to reach the average height of 6 to 7 feet.
  • Famous movie star and comedian Charlie Chaplin died on Christmas day.
